Acrobatic Dancing is the ideal course for raising versatility and also toughness while likewise enhancing dance capability. Not to be perplexed with Gymnastics, the incorporation of balancings right into Contemporary dancing is the performance of activity that requires equilibrium, control and dexterity. Half-soles have a suede spot on the ball of the foot just like ballet footwear. Without the back fifty percent of the shoe, the dancer's arch gets on full display screen and also creates a lengthy aesthetic line from toe to hip while turning in relevé. For those seeking something a bit a lot more modest or classic looking, bandana outfits are one more usual choice when it comes to modern dancing costumes. These are often constructed out of lycra or spandex, with a pastas strap or sleeveless top as well as a connected skirt that comes below the knees. Usually the hemline is uneven, to give a much more stylish, 'professional dancer' look. Jazzdance has its origins in African as well as European dancing practices, and it is a distinctly American style that created along with the increase of Jazz music. Jazz course at DancEast is enjoyable and energised, and it enables dancers to showcase their individual styles via unique moves, expensive footwork, large leaps and quick turns. Dance paws need to fit snugly, as any type of additional movement from them around the foot can cause a dancer to slide and fall.
